Guilford Defeats LC Men’s and Women’s Tennis 6-3
LYNCHBURG, VA – The Guilford College men’s and women’s tennis teams each swept matches Sunday against their Lynchburg College counterparts by identical scores of 6-3, played at nearby E.C. Glass High School.
Senior Jay Duimstra (Toms River, NJ/Toms River North) played in his last home match of his career, and was victorious in three sets at #3 singles and teamed with Kyler Paluga (Williamsburg, VA/Lafayette) to score a win at #3 doubles. Paluga also won 6-2, 6-0 at #6 singles. The LC men are 4-12 overall and 2-7 in the Old Dominion Athletic Conference (ODAC).
Sophomore Rachael Ferrara (Skillman, NJ/Notre Dame) captured both of her matches Sunday as well, earning a 6-2, 6-1 win at #1 singles and 9-8 (7-4) at #2 doubles with Jessica Moore (Salem, VA/Glenvar). Elizabeth Eckert (Annandale, VA/Annandale) and Kristin Bishop (Big Rapids, MI/Big Rapids won 8-4 at #1 doubles. LC falls to 2-12 and 1-7 in conference play.
